Title: Psychiatric Mental Health Nurse Practitioner (PMHNP)

Reports to: Director of Behavioral Health/Chief Medical Officer

Status: Non-Exempt

Work Schedule: Full Time: Monday through Friday. Days/times may vary

Position Summary:

Provides evidence based psychiatric evaluations and medication management for patients receiving primary health care services at Orange Blossom Family Health, including adults and school-based youth.

Coordinates psychiatric care/referrals and collaborates with the Behavioral Health Team, Primary Care Providers, OCPS schools, and HOPE Team (Homeless Street Outreach).

Provides medical/psychiatric assessment and medication management of patients with substance use disorders (including Medication Assisted Treatment), within the scope of MOAs/MOUs in place at OBFH and collaborating agencies.

Coordinates appropriate placement referrals as needed, including initiation of Marchman and/or Baker Acts.

Services may be provided in varied settings at varied times, including in-office, school-based, clinical exam rooms, telehealth, off-site collaborative sites, permanent supportive housing (PSH) homes, homeless shelters, during homeless street outreach (encampments, streets, shelters, etc.).

Ensures compliance with current federal and state standards, guidelines and regulations. Position will participate in Quality Improvement activities as needed.

Responsibilities & Expectations:

  • Provides evidence based psychiatric evaluations and medication management for patients receiving primary health care services at Orange Blossom Family Health, including adults and school-based youth.
  • Conduct services both face-to-face and via telehealth.
  • Provide brief evidence‐based psychotherapeutic interventions as needed to augment medication management.
  • Utilize various evidenced-based, clinical assessment tools (including PHQ-9 and 9A, CFARS, GAD, MDQ, DAST, AUDIT, etc.) to determine prioiritize needs, determine appriate level of care, and track symptom improvement.
  • Coordinate and collaborate with primary care providers, parents, caregivers, teachers, and other professionals to ensure coordinated care and improve health outcomes.
  • Facilitate referrals to other services (e.g. substance abuse treatment, specialty care and community resources) as needed.
  • Work closely with Primary Care and Behavioral Health team, including licensed providers, case managers, street outreach, and interns for case consultation, differential diagnoses, and medication management.
  • Provide crisis intervention as needed, including to clients experiencing acute distress, suicidal thoughts, self-harming behaviors, etc.
  • Maintain accurate and timely records of activities and services provided to each client.
  • Participate in and/or facilitate multi-disciplinary and multi-agency team meetings.
  • Work to meet patient needs effectively and resolve individual barriers through follow‐up, advocacy, and collaboration with OBFH staff and other community service providers
  • Other duties as assigned to support the mission of the organization.

Requirements:

  • Current Florida state license as an APRN and national certification as a Psychiatric Mental Health Nurse Practitioner.
  • At least two (2) years experience in the evaluation, diagnosis, and treatment of mental health and substance use disorders.
  • Experience working with varied populations, including youth in school-based and community settings, the homeless population, and those with substance use, and mental disorders.
  • Experience with electronic health record documentation (Epic systems preferred).
  • Must have strong interpersonal, written and oral communication skills.
  • Experience utilizing Microsoft Office suite.
  • Knowledge or Integrated Behavioral Health in Community Health (preferred)
  • Knowledge of Federal, State and County regulations for FQHCs (preferred)
  • A willingness and passion for serving disadvantaged populations
